Select the AC voltage option, and if the multimeter supports it, the voltage range. For example, if you’re measuring 240VAC, select the lowest option higher than 240 in the AC voltage section. 2. Ensure the red probe is plugged into the ‘V/Ohms/mA’ socket. The black probe should be plugged into the ‘COM’ socket. 3. WebEvaluate Multimeter Results If the outlet circuit is fine, your multimeter must read around 110-120V. That means max There is always a margin of 10% in the voltage. For example, if the voltage supply is 120, it can range between 110-120V. However, if the voltage supply is 240V, 220-240V is a usable range. We're expecting something around 220V for the power outlet. If you don't have an estimate of the voltage you might get, then put the knob in the highest range so you can work your way down for an accurate result.
